How to Find the Area of Irregular Shapes Using Graph Paper

Thousands of students search for how to find area of irregular shapes using graph paper (like a leaf or a puddle). It takes exactly 2 minutes.

Step Action Required Calculation Method
1. Trace Place the leaf or object on a 1cm square grid and trace its outline. N/A
2. Count Full Count every single complete 1cm square inside the outline. 1 square = 1 cm²
3. Count Partial Count every partial square that is more than half-filled. Ignore the tiny slivers. 1 partial square ≈ 1 cm²

Real-World Uses You Never Thought Of

I bet you never considered using graph paper for home renovation. But here's the thing — interior designers charge ₹5000+ just to draw a floor plan. You can do it yourself on a 1/4 inch grid where each square equals 1 foot.

Dungeon Masters running D&D campaigns? You already know hexagonal grids are your best friend for building encounter maps. One hex = 5 feet of movement. Your players will thank you for the visual clarity.

Even calligraphy students use graph paper to practice letter spacing. The grid keeps your strokes consistent across every single line. No expensive practice sheets needed.

Which Grid Type Should You Actually Use?

Here's my honest recommendation based on 8 years of using every type of graph paper out there. If you're a student doing algebra or geometry homework, grab standard 1/4 inch squares. Done.

If you're into bullet journaling or sketching, go with dot grid every single time. The dots give you alignment without cluttering your artwork. Over 72% of bullet journal creators prefer dots over solid lines.

For any kind of 3D drawing — whether it's a science project or an architecture assignment — isometric is the only correct answer. The 60° triangles let you draw accurate perspective without any guesswork.

What is dot grid paper used for?

Dot grid paper uses subtle dots instead of solid lines. It provides the alignment benefits of a grid but remains nearly invisible, making it the absolute best choice for bullet journaling, sketching, and UI/UX wireframing.

How do I find the area of a leaf using graph paper?

Just place your leaf on a 1cm grid and trace around it. Count up every square that's fully inside the outline. Then count the ones that are more than half covered. Add both numbers — that's your leaf's area in cm². Seriously, it takes like 2 minutes.
